Call to restore publication of Amar Desh
Journalists formed a human chain in front of the Jatiya Press Club in the city yesterday demanding immediate release of the daily's Acting Editor Mahmudur Rahman and restoration of its publication.
They said by putting journalists on the street the government intends to portray Bangladesh as a failed nation to the world, says a press release.
They warned that journalists would keep to the streets unless the daily Amar Desh, Channel 1 and Jamuna Television resume operations.
Dhaka Union of Journalists (DUJ) Amar Desh unit chief Basir Jamal chaired the programme.
Bangladesh Federal Union of Journalists Secretary General MA Aziz, DUJ President Abdus Shahid, Secretary Baker Hussain, poet Abdul Hai Shikdar and Bangladesh Photojournalist Association Secretary Mir Ahmed also spoke at the demonstration.
